A new AEW World Champion was crowned in the shocking conclusion of Full Gear 2025. Now, fans are sharing their outrage over Hangman Page losing his strap merely months after winning it from Jon Moxley. After Adam Page defeated Powerhouse Hobbs in a Falls Count Anywhere match at Dynamite : Blood and Guts, he was ambushed by the former TNT Champion's stable-mates, Katsuyori Shibata and his 2025 World Title challenger, Samoa Joe. The Destroyer had planned to weaken Page by beating him down inside the Blood and Guts cage, but Eddie Kingston and Hook arrived to even the odds for The Cowboy, who then challenged Joe to face him for his belt inside a Steel Cage. The Hangman defended the AEW World Championship against The Samoan Submission Machine in the main event of Full Gear 2025 this Saturday. Page fought tooth and nail to hold on to his strap, despite interferences from Shibata (who was neutralized by Kingston) and Hobbs (whom Hangman managed to incapacitate himself). However, it was Hook who served as the difference maker as he turned on Page, battering him with his World Title belt, and allowing Joe to seal the deal and secure the championship with his Muscle Buster. Fans have since logged on to X/Twitter to share their thoughts on Hangman Page being unseated as AEW World Champion by Samoa Joe, only a few months after his massive triumph at All In : Texas. Most users critiqued the decision, with one fan noting that MJF would have served as a more suitable candidate to dethrone the "Main Character" of All Elite Wrestling, especially in light of their feud earlier this year.
